Saint Johns River State College is a higher education institution located in Putnam County, FL. In 2024, the most popular Associates Degree concentrations at Saint Johns River State College were Liberal Arts & Sciences (666 degrees awarded), Registered Nursing (111 degrees), and Radiographer (16 degrees).
In 2024, 1,205 degrees were awarded across all undergraduate and graduate programs at Saint Johns River State College. 64.6% of these degrees were awarded to women, and 35.4% awarded men. The most common race/ethnicity group of degree recipients was white (838 degrees), 5.86 times more than then the next closest race/ethnicity group, hispanic or latino (143 degrees).
The median undergraduate tuition at Saint Johns River State College is $1,892, which is $−8,703 less than the national average for Baccalaureate/Associates Colleges ($10,595).
